Responsibilities

  • Executing direction provided to the shift operations team to operate/turnaround the manufacturing assets in a disciplined manner to safely and efficiently manufacture a quality product.
  • Use of operational discipline instructional documentation including SOP, SMP, SWI, SKP, Job Plan or any other temporary or permanent approved procedures in addition to adherence to all Site Safety Standards.
  • Operation of cranes and harvesting polysilicon.
  • Housekeeping in the Reactor Room, Poly Storage Room, PPE Room, lunch room and control rooms.
  • Operation and maintenance of manufacturing assets in a disciplined manner adhering to all regulatory and site management systems.
  • Recognize, react to, and escalate abnormal situations to ECO and/or Shift Leader.
  • Completion of shift exchange and communication (shift exchange) including up to date completion of instructional documentation (SOPs, SMPs, SWIs, etc.).
  • Safe harvest of poly u-rods and subsequent reactor setups by use of cranes, pallet mules, hand and power tools, and other TA equipment.
  • Safely operating reactor cleaning equipment.
  • Maintaining area housekeeping to sustain quality standards.
  • Staying up to date on required and assigned training.
  • Working as part of a coverage group in a rotating swing shift schedule including positive coverage and on-call responsibilities.
